VASCO: The government intends to make Goa a ‘logistical hub’ in the near future. Dabolim airport will be made a “Cargo hub”, says Minister for Transport Mauvin Godinho.
Speaking to the media, Minister for Transport Mauvin Godinho said that people were worried that after coming of Mopa airport, what would happen to existing Dabolim airport.
“..but I could safely say that Dabolim airport will give still competition to Mopa airport since we have modernised the Dabolim airport by spending over 450 crores and more 250 crores are being utilised for the expansion of this airport,” he added.
Godinho further said that it would be good if both airports worked in coordination wherein more passengers and more Cargo could be handled via both the airports.
He also said that due to the availability of space at Mopa, bigger aircraft could be parked here, and it could also be used for the repairs of the aircraft, which will not have any polluting effect on the surrounding.
Godinho also said that the Goan entrepreneurs who want to expand their businesses and companies need to be encouraged by the government.
“More eco-friendly and logistical industries will come to Goa in the near future. Goa need to be built as a ‘multi-model’ hub like Singapore, Dubai and other countries wherein container cargos and other things are handled on a larger scale, and there are many job opportunities created to take up for which our people go abroad,” he said.
He said if the same jobs are available here, then it will be a win-win situation for the people who will get jobs here,” said Godinho.
